The Executive Director, Therapeutic Area (TA) Strategy will create and update as appropriate a holistic TA strategy, for Cardiovascular & Metabolism.

Provide early-phase commercial insights to project teams, drive TA-specific internal and external licensing / acquisition opportunities and ensure integrated enterprise alignment across Novartis Biomedical Research, Development, Strategy & Growth, and the commercial US and International units.

Job Description

Your responsibilities include, but not limited to :

  • Develop Strategy for a Cardio Renal or Metabolic portfolio pillar and contribute to overall TA strategy.
  • Define and drive mid-and-long term portfolio strategy, goals, strategic objectives and leadership aspiration within TA and DAs in collaboration with other functions within Strategy & Growth (S&G), and across US and International commercial, Biomedical Research, and Development units.
  • Support the Therapeutic Area Leadership team (TAL) as the Enterprise strategic body that owns the TA Strategy and reviews all programs at Toll Gate transitions (from drug candidate to SDP).
  • Lead strategy revisions and updates and orchestrate stakeholder alignment as needed, e.g., due to internal or external market events.
  • Identify potential pipeline gaps and make recommendations to address with other S&G functions, US, International, Biomedical Research, and Development.
  • Commercial lead on external evaluations for BD&L and acquisitions, inception to deal close. Developing evaluations (across all phase products) based a thorough understanding of the TA, insights developed and tested externally using secondary analytics, PMR and CI.
  • Commercial lead on the early phase project teams (from drug candidate to Phase 3). Responsible for p3 programs transition to US and International Markets.
  • Responsible for forecast and other commercial models' development and alignment with key markets.
  • Collaborate closely with key stakeholders (e.g., US, International, Biomedical Research, Development, and engage other functions such as Value & Access and US Market Access) to facilitate port-folio decision making in the context of our goal of becoming a top 5 Pharma player in the US while maintaining our international leadership.
